The LFEC15E-5FN484C is a Field Programmable Gate Array (FPGA) from Lattice Semiconductor. It operates at a maximum frequency of 420MHz and has an operating supply voltage of 1.2V. The device is designed to withstand a maximum operating temperature of 85°C and is compliant with RoHS regulations. The LFEC15E-5FN484C is packaged in a 484-ball BGA package and is suitable for surface mount applications.

Lattice Semiconductor LFEC15E-5FN484C technical specifications.
| Package/Case | FBGA |
| Frequency | 420MHz |
| Lead Free | Lead Free |
| Max Frequency | 420MHz |
| Max Operating Temperature | 85°C |
| Memory Size | 411Kb |
| Min Operating Temperature | 0°C |
| Max Supply Voltage | 1.26V |
| Min Supply Voltage | 1.14V |
| Mount | Surface Mount |
| Number of Gates | 15400 |
| Number of I/Os | 352 |
| Number of Logic Blocks (LABs) | 1920 |
| Number of Logic Elements/Cells | 15400 |
| Operating Supply Voltage | 1.2V |
| Package Quantity | 60 |
| Packaging | Tray |
| Radiation Hardening | No |
| RAM Size | 358400b |
| RoHS Compliant | Yes |
| Series | EC |
| RoHS | Compliant |
